You know, I'll be honest, I really wasn't feeling it today. I've been thinking to myself, I have to record something about the women in regenerative agriculture, about the feminine in agriculture, but I just didn't feel inspired, and then it hit me. That's exactly what this episode is about, because the feminine isn't about pushing. It's about presence. It's not about performing or producing on command. It's about allowing what wants to emerge to emerge, and that's something agriculture has completely forgotten. For generations. We've been taught that success comes from control. Control of the land, control of the animals, control of the outcomes. But nature doesn't work that way. She doesn't respond to control. She responds to relationships and that's what feminine brings back. She restores relationship with the land, with ourselves, and with one another. When I first began my own journey on the land, I tried to manage everything, the grass, the livestock, even myself. But the more I tried to control it, the more things fell apart, and eventually I realized the land wasn't asking me to control it. It was asking me to listen. That's the feminine, the energy that listens, that holds, that nurtures, that trusts the process. And let's be clear, this isn't about gender. It's about energy. Every single one of us men and women carries both the masculine and the feminine. But for too long, agriculture has leaned so far into the masculine, the doing, the achieving, the forcing that we've lost touch with the being, with the receiving, with the listening, Land has been reflecting that imbalance back to us and depleted soils and dying communities and exhausted farmers and ranchers and even in the suicide rate that's we're currently experiencing with farmers, the feminine is the part that knows how to rest, how to receive, how to trust that growth happens in unseen seasons too. And maybe. Just, maybe that's why so many women are feeling the call to the land right now because the land is calling us back. Back into relationship, back into rhythm, back into love. When women return to agriculture, not just as workers or producers, but as healers and leaders, we restore something sacred that's been missing. So if you felt that pull, that whisper, that quiet knowing deep in your bones that says there's another way to do this. You're not alone. That's the feminine awakening in you. That's the earth speaking through you. And together we are remembering, remembering that the future of agriculture isn't about domination, it's about partnership. It's about rhythm and reciprocity. It's about returning to love for the land, for our communities and for ourselves. So maybe today not feeling it was the most feminine thing I could do to stop pushing and just to speak from where I am. But the truth is the feminine. Because the truth is the feminine never left agriculture. She's just been waiting for us to slow down long enough to hear her again.
